A key battle on the MLB betting odds menu sees the visiting Miami Marlins dueling the Los Angeles Dodgers on Monday at Dodger Stadium.

Los Angeles hands the ball to starter Dan Haren in this one and he'll try to improve on his 4-1 mark on the year. Miami counters with Tom Koehler, who will try to quiet the fans and the Dodgers bats at the same time.

How Miami Marlins vs Los Angeles Dodgers Stats Matchup

Offensively, the game matches up Los Angeles Dodgers No. 16 ranked offense (4.08 runs per game) against a Miami Marlins defense and pitching staff that sits at No. 11 at 4.03 runs allowed per game. The Los Angeles Dodgers have been averaging 8.95 hits per game, more than the Miami Marlins have managed so far this season (8.74 hits on average).

Defensively, Miami features the No. 29-rated defense on the road, allowing 5.19 runs per game. Los Angeles, meanwhile, comes in at No. 22 at home, scoring 3.58 runs per game.
